BTW, since mines are supposed to be like 'seekers' I think they will always 'always hit'. He'd have to rewrite the combat system to change that. What can be changed is the number of mines that get a chance to hit a given ship. There's no need or logic for ALL mines to be omnipresent in the sector. The formula could be based on the size of the ship and the number of mines in the sector. Something like X percent of available mines + some modifier for ship size. Larger ships would logically attract more mines, being larger targets.

Technologies that let you create custom settings for your mines or minefields would be even better. Hmm, do MINES obey strategies? Oh, they cannot. But with these changes maybe they could. Then you could have different models of mines with different strategies to attack larger ships first, unarmed ships, or whatever. Combined with special damage types this could be great fun.

Also, the effectiveness of mine sweepers could be changed. Even PDC has at least some chance to miss. Mine sweepers are always 100 percent effective, which is every bit as ridiculous as mines being 100 percent effective. A simple calculation of 'to hit' percentages based on your ship's sensors and any defenses the mine might have would be nice.

So, if MM would just add another set of options to the settings.txt file:

Mines Always Present := TRUE/FALSE
Percent of Mines Per Target := 5
Spaces Per Additional Mine := 100

First setting:
TRUE = The old mine rules are in effect.
FALSE = The new mine rules (using the additional settings) are in effect.

Second setting: default percent of mines chosen to 'attack' any given ship.

third setting: number of kt ship size that attracts an 'extra' mine, just like 'spaces per one' in the AI design file.

Mines could operate much more realistically with these settings. Among the nice side-effects of realistic mine attack would be that some mines would be left over even after successfully passing through a sector, so you would be uncertain of the mine content of that sector for a long time, especially if mine sweepers were not 100 percent effective. And a large number of small ships could actually 'distract' mines and make it easier to get some ships through.
